After three tough seasons in the second division, the Alavés women's team will compete in the highest category next season. Dafne Triviño, the club's women's sports manager, has stressed the permanent commitment of the organization: "The Alavéshas believed inthe process, "he stressed, and that confidence has been key to achieving the goal of promotion to the highest category of women's football.
